Sr. Ui Developer Resume
CA
SUMMARY
- Over 7+ Years of Experience as a Web/UI developer using with XHTML/HTML, HTML5, CSS3, JavaScript, JQuery, XML/XSLT, Angular JS, Bootstrap, MVC, and Sass/less.
- Worked as a Web UI/Front - end Developer, aspiring to be a part of a dynamic team environment to apply my expertise at finest levels.
- Expertise in web development with Web 2.0, ASP.NET, JSP, struts, JSP-tiles, CSS/SASS, HTML, HTML5, JavaScript, JQuery, DHTML/XHTML, XML/XSLT, AccuRev, SVN, VSS, Eclipse, Tomcat, UNIX, Linux and Windows.
- Experience in Hybrid Mobile and Responsive Web Design for Android, IOS and Windows OS
- Experience in browser debugging and troubleshooting the existing code using debugging tools like Firebug.
- Proficient in analyzing software requirements and documenting technical specifications for web applications / services
- Good knowledge in web usability testing.
- Strong JavaScript & JQuery skills - able to write unobtrusive custom code as well as implement existing JQuery plugins (carousels, sliders, table sorters etc.),
- Experienced in JSP, ASP.NET and PHP developing dynamic Web Applications.
- Strong debugging skills and thorough understanding of cross browser issues.
- Knowledge of web debugging tools like Firebug, Fiddler, etc.
- Skills in optimizing websites for mobile UI/View (iPhone, iPad, Android) using CSS media queries and Responsive Web design.
- Experience with Browser testing, knowledge of cross-browser/cross-platform compatibility.
- Involved in several web application development projects that required Responsive Web Design.
- Knowledge of social media marketing, SEO and Web Analytics tools
- Professional use of: Axure, Dreamweaver, Fireworks, Visio, Word, HTML, XHTML,DHTML, CSS, JavaScript, Vignette, Visual SourceSafe, Service Center, Eclipse, Aptana, STS, Visual Studio, Accurev, Windows (PC), Macintosh (Mac), and others
- Excellent technical, written and communication skills
- Excellent decision making skills with a positive approach
TECHNICAL SKILLS
Languages: C, C++, Java, J2EE, PHP, .Net, SQL, PL/SQL, Word press, Cobol, JavaScript, Unix Shell Script, XML, CSS, HTML and XHTML
Java Technologies: AWT, Swing, JDBC, Java Beans, RMI
Web Technologies: ASP.NET, Ajax, JQuery, Servlets,, SASS, Node.js, Meteor.js, Handlebars.js, AngularJS, Bootstrap, knockoutJS, PrototypeJS, Require.JS, Handlebars.js, JSP, JSTL, Web Services, WSDL, SOAP, XML and XSLT
Middleware: EJB, MQ
Frameworks: Struts, Spring, Hibernate
IDEs: Eclipse 3.2, WebSphere Application Development Studio 5.1
Application Servers: IBM Web Sphere Application Server 5.0, Web Logic 7.1/8.1, Apache Tomcat Server
Databases: Oracle 9i/8, DB2 MS-SQL Server
PROFESSIONAL EXPERIENCE
Confidential, CA
Sr. UI Developer
Responsibilities:
- Implemented Face - provides a comprehensive view of all relevant data, got by contacting various services through REST API calls.
- Implemented Desks feature in the portal
- Used JQueryAddress plug-in to create bookmarking for the Portal desks and apps
- Integrated Zoho Gadgets dashboard into the portal
- Installed and setup Trac in Ubuntu virtual machine
- Installed and setup Git version management system in Ubuntu virtual machine
- Setup Apache WebDAV module authentication with LDAP
- Taught team members about Zoho SAS Lite framework and IAM
- Converted Photoshop psd files into splitted images for the portal layout and background
- Created CSS sprite for faster page load and minified the JS and CSS files using YUI compressor for faster page load
- I18N strings in the Portal and got it translated into Japanese locale
- Created test cases and tested the portal features
- Setup Hudson continuous integration environment
Environment: Java 1.6, Servlets, JSP, XML, Java Script, Tomcat 6.0, Eclipse, MySQL, Cent OS, Zoho, JQuery, JSON, REST, Git, ZohoSAS Lite framework, Zoho IAM, Hudson/Jenkins, Ant
Confidential, Long Island City, NY
Sr. UI Developer
Responsibilities:
- Involved in modifying, updating and testing of the component.
- Involved in group meeting with teammates and made substantial changes to the architecture to improve performance of the Application.
- Modified JSPs, used struts tag libraries and Java Server Pages Standard Tag Library (JSTL).
- Maintained Struts architecture throughout the application.
- Developed the bean classes for better data exchange between the MVC layers
- Successfully differentiated presentation from code.
- Used multi-threading and socket programming.
- Deployed the application on WebLogic, Application Server.
- Created connection pools and data sources.
- Modified JavaScript to read client side activities (events) and data and event validations.
- Used WinCVS as version Control system.
- Suggested ER models and changes in the table structures
- Modified SQL, PL/SQL procedures and triggers to obtain optimize output.
- Involved in separation of components and deploying in different servers and balancing the load among each Server.
- Solved performance issues and brought optimal output from the available resources.
Environment: JAVA,J2EE, SPRING, IBATIS, STRUTS, JSF, EJB, JQUERY, MYSQL, CASSANDRA, TOAD, SQL, WSDL, NETBEANS, JBOSS, CVS, VISUAL SOURCE ASP, C, C++, MAINFRAME, COBOL, PL/I, JCL, SQL
Confidential, Vienna, VA
UI Developer
Responsibilities:
- Responsible for the overall layout design, color scheme of the web site using HTML, XHTML and CSS3 and Responsible for creating detailed wire frames and process flows.
- Created and deployed new features in order to sustain and amend existing applications.
- Developed cross-browser/platform HTML5, CSS, and JavaScript to match design specs for complex page layouts while adhering to code standards
- Provided graphic and artistic support for web enhancement and new creative initiatives
- Implemented user interface guidelines and standards throughout the development and maintenance of the website using DHTML, HTML, CSS, JavaScript and JQuery.
- Developed client side validation code using JavaScript and JQuery.
- Responsible to manipulate HTML5, CSS3 in JQuery as well as making the pages dynamic using AJAX, JSON and XML.
- Used Bugzilla as the bug tracking system to track and maintain the history of bugs/issues on everyday basis
- Extended CSS as needed to accommodate new data and display types
Environment: HTML, CSS, Java Script, JQuery, AJAX, Usability Testing, Agile methodology, Eclipse.
Confidential, Louisville KY
UI Developer
Responsibilities:
- Implement new code (using HTML/CSS, JavaScript) to design GUI for new and existing features of the application, code JavaScript to implement core functionality of the GUI.
- Worked on Write JavaScript code to parse/write with XML files to implement interface between the application and the embedded devices.
- Worked in Major enhancements to the existing code to convert codebase from legacy Dojo library to jQuery, add new functions to enhance the overall design and functionality for better user experience.
- Created internal product based entirely on AJAX and JSON-RPC interfacing to a custom hardware configuration service written in Python/Django for a customer facing product.
- Worked on Modify make files, python scripts, and shell scripts to enhance interface of the core functionality.
- Implement JavaScript code with Node.js framework to convert multiple scripts into a single script to read, parse and write JSON files.
- Worked on Fixes/enhancements to existing code for optimization and to provide a better functionality to the existing feature.
- Triaging, debugging and fixing code defects to ensure on-time delivery of the sustained deliverables.
- Collaborate with Program Manager and Technical Lead to implement latest specification for common UI elements.
- Perform peer code reviews and checks on check-ins from junior team members; perform code merges from current release to future releases as needed
Environment: HTML, XML, Java Script, GUI, JSON, UI, MYSQL, CASSANDRA, TOAD, Python/Django
Confidential
UI Developer
Responsibilities:
- Involved in development and finalization of initial design of the application and worked with content Managers, copywriters and designers to resolve the issues.
- Designed various multiple styles with colors, fonts, backgrounds in CSS
- Designed business applications using web technologies like HTML, DHTML, XHTML, Share point and CSS based on the W3C standards.
- Designed and implemented a dynamic image rendering web service which is consumed by C# and, JavaScript.
- Worked on CSS Background, CSS Positioning, CSS Text,CSS Border, Pseudo classes, Pseudo elements etc.,
- Developed data formatted web applications and deploy the script using client side scripting using JavaScript.
- Created web forms for uploading multiple files to share point document library.
- Created Mockups and Wireframes for the development of variations of a layout to maintain design consistency throughout the site.
- Delivered the best design aesthetics under tight deadlines, while effectively managing trade-offs between businesses needs and portal user benefit.
Environment: HTML, CSS, JavaScript, JQUERY, AJAX, Firebug, Asp.net with C# (MS Visual Studio 2010), SQL SERVER 2000, MS Office and online tools